body{
background-color:#3399CC;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size: 100%;

}


#rounded {
background: #fff url(../images/bottom_fff_39C775.jpg) no-repeat 0 100%;
width: 775px;
padding-bottom: 20px;
text-align:center;
margin:3px auto;
}


#rounded p{
padding: 0 40px 0 60px;
color:#000000;
font-size: 80%;
text-align:left;
line-height: 140%;
width: 600px;
}



#rounded h1 {
text-align:center;
margin: 0 auto;
padding: 0px 20px 0 20px;
background-image: url(../images/top_fff_39C775.jpg);
background-repeat: no-repeat;
background-position:top;
font-size: 120%;

}
#rounded h2 {
font-size: 98%;
text-align:center;

}
#rounded h3 {
font-size: 88%;
text-align:center;
}

#rounded h4{
font-size: 82%;
text-align:center;
}
#topnav{
width: 748px;
background-color:#ffcc33;
text-align: center;
margin: auto;
border-top: 4px solid #cdbda4;
margin-top: -4px;
}

#topnav ul, li{
display: inline;
list-style-type:none;
font-size: 96%;
font-weight: bold;
padding: 0px 25px;
}
#topnav a:link{
color: #000000;
text-decoration:none;
}
#topnav a:visited{
color: #000000;
text-decoration:none;
}
#topnav a:hover{
color: #ffffff;
background-color: #999999;
text-decoration:none;
}
#signupHome {
	width:350px;
	background-color: #eeeeee;
	font-size: 80%;
	line-height: 140%;
	text-align: center;
	margin: auto;
	padding: 5px;
	border: #ccc solid 2px;
}
	
#signupContact{
	width:250px;
	float: right;
	background-color: #eeeeee;
	font-size: 80%;
	line-height: 140%;
	text-align: left;
	margin: 5px 15px;
	padding: 5px;
	border: #ccc solid 2px;
	}
	
#contact{
font-size: 80%;
line-height: 140%;
width: 450px;
float: left;
margin-left: 8px;
}
#contact td{
text-align: right;
padding: 5px 2px;
}

#quote{
	width: 370px;
	float: left;
	background-color: #fff;
	border: #000 inset 2px;
	font-size: 80%;
	line-height: 140%;
	margin: 25px 10px 10px 50px;
	padding: 10px;
	text-align: left;
}

#quote em{
padding-left: 250px;
}



#paypal{
	width: 250px;
	float: right;
	text-align: left;
	margin: 15px;
	padding: 10px;
}
#julie{
width: 200px; 
float: left; 
margin: 20px;
border: #ccc inset 3px;
}

#about{
color:#000000;
font-size: 80%;
text-align:left;
line-height: 140%;
padding: 20px;
}
#newsletter{
width: 550px; 
text-align: center;
margin: auto;
font-size: 84%;
background: #fff url(../images/news_bottom.jpg) no-repeat 0 100%;
}
#newsletter h1 {
text-align:center;
margin: 0 auto;
padding: 0px 20px 0 20px;
background-image: url(../images/news_top.jpg);
font-size: 120%;
}

#footer{
text-align: center;
}

#footer p{
font-size: 76%;
line-height: 140%;
text-align: center;
}

p{
font-size: 80%;
text-align: left;
}

.here{
color: #FFFFFF;
background-color: #999999;
}
.clear{
clear: both;
text-align: center;
font-size: 80%
}
.small{
font-size: 78%;
font-style:italic;
text-align: right;
}

